vocabulary简明 | Pace is how fast something travels a particular distance, like a runner who tries to achieve a consistent pace, running each mile in more or less the same amount of time. |
vocabulary扩展 | Pace comes from the Latin word passus, meaning “a step.” Pace is a noun, meaning "the speed at which something happens." Some say city life has a faster pace because everyone hurries and there are so many exciting things to do. Pace is also a verb — if you pace yourself, you’ll have enough energy to experience all of that city's sights, from the rush of rush hour to the late-night party scene. |
柯林斯解释 | 1 [N-SING 单数名词]速度;节奏 The pace of something is the speed at which it happens or is done. [usu with supp]
2 [N-SING 单数名词]步速 Your pace is the speed at which you walk. [usu with supp]
3 [N-COUNT 可数名词]步幅 A pace is the distance that you move when you take one step. [usu with supp]
4 [VERB 动词](由于焦虑或不耐烦而)在…踱步 If you pace a small area, you keep walking up and down it, because you are anxious or impatient. [V n] [V prep/adv] [V]
5 [VERB 动词]放稳步调 If you pace yourself when doing something, you do it at a steady rate. [V pron-refl]
6 [PHRASE 短语]与…步调一致 If something keeps pace with something else that is changing, it changes quickly in response to it. [V inflects]
7 [PHRASE 短语]与…齐头并进(或并驾齐驱) If you keep pace with someone who is walking or running, you succeed in going as fast as them, so that you remain close to them. [V inflects]
8 [PHRASE 短语]以适合自己的节奏 If you do something at your own pace , you do it at a speed that is comfortable for you. [PHR after v]
9 [PHRASE 短语]考查…的能力/ 展现…的才能 If you put someone through their paces or make them go through their paces, you get them to show you how well they can do something. [V inflects]
